Three quarters of an inch is equal to 0.75 inches. Since there are 25.4 millimeters in an inch, you can calculate it by multiplying 0.75 by 25.4. This results in approximately 19.05 millimeters. Thus, three quarters of an inch is about 19.05 mm.
